kids is bugging the hell out of me so i am going to give in and purchase the dongle, i don't support what they are doing but this is America, land of the CONSUMERS, so without ado....
was wondering, after installing CFW for TB is it the same essentially as kmeaw except no more support for split games(BDEmu2)
and i also wondering if its a pain to swap back and forth from kmeaw and TB(for split games)
and would you recommend Code Rebugs TB cfw?

Couple things - it is basically an updated KMEAW, but after switching you have to remember to install the rebug spoofer to restore your PSN activations that you've done with ReActPSN or you'll get an error about needing to activate the account. Swapping firmwares is real easy to do if you set up Shaitan's method for swapping firmwares but I'm not entirely sure you'd have to for the reason you gave. I think it still uses the bdemu2 payloads for regular games - don't quote me on that but it still shows up in multiman's settings. DO NOT install rebug's TB firmware after installing the latest TB dongle firmware. There's an article about it at Codename: REBUG which says that since TB updated there's a kill switch to brick the dongle if you use a combination firmware that has TB support and peek/poke support. After getting the TB's firmware for your ps3 setup and everything working like it should, you shouldn't have to mess with it just remember that if you don't have the dongle in then your ps3 will act like it's on official 3.55 firmware meaning no backups at all
